# Impact of Photobiomodulation on Objective, Physiological Measures of Brain Function in Individuals With Post-Concussion Syndrome

> **NCT05097222** · NA · COMPLETED · sponsor: **Dr George Medvedev** · enrollment: 19 (actual)

## Conditions studied

- Post-Concussive Syndrome, Chronic
- Post-Concussion Syndrome
- Mild Traumatic Brain Injury

## Interventions

- **DEVICE:** BioFlex Dualport System
- **DEVICE:** Sham device

## Key facts

- **NCT ID:** NCT05097222
- **Lead sponsor:** Dr George Medvedev
- **Sponsor class:** INDUSTRY
- **Phase:** NA
- **Study type:** INTERVENTIONAL
- **Status:** COMPLETED
- **Start date:** 2022-01-27
- **Primary completion:** 2023-12-13
- **Final completion:** 2023-12-13
- **Target enrollment:** 19 (ACTUAL)
